It's pretty common for many hens not to lay until 24 or 25 weeks. 20-24 is the average, but in reality, they can lay as late as 28 (or as early as 16). Beyond that, your bird looks to be mixed with some kind of heavy breed like a Cochin or Brahma, both of which may not lay until 28-30 weeks, as they are slow growing.
